>>> +TFP410 HDMI/DVI bridge bindings
>>
>> I'd name the document "TI TFP410 DVI Transmitter". DVI bridge doesn't tell 
>> whether the device is a receiver or transmitter.
>>
>>> +Required properties:
>>> +	- compatible: "ti,tfp410"
>>
>> The device is an I2C slave, it should have a reg property. Given that the chip 
>> can be used without being controlled through I2C, the reg property should be 
>> optional. You should document this clearly, and explain how the DT node can be 
>> instantiated as a child of an I2C controller when the I2C interface is used, 
>> or in other parts of the device tree otherwise.
>>
>>> +Optional properties:
>>> +	- ddc-i2c: phandle of an I2C controller used for DDC EDID probing
>>
>> The TFP410 doesn't handle DDC, this property should be part of the connector 
>> node.
>>
>>> +Optional subnodes:
>>> +	- video input: this subnode can contain a video input port node
>>> +	  to connect the bridge to a display controller output (See this
>>> +	  documentation [1]).
>>
>> You also need an output port for the DVI output. Those two ports should be 
>> required, not optional.
>>
> 
> Ok. So I need another device node. Should I create some specific
> compatible string for connectors behind tfp410, or a generic DVI/HDMI
> connector with optional ddc-i2c phandle?

omapdrm uses connector nodes. See, for example, pandaboard's dts files.
It has TFP410 and a connector node. With omap specific drivers, for now,
but that's another matter.
